Examining the Validity of Inquiry-Based Biology Learning Tools in Fostering Critical Thinking Ability Gusti Ketut Alit Suputra; Rafika Rafika; Effendi Dg Palliwi; Nuraini Nuraini; Khairunnisa Khairunnisa

Abstract

Critical thinking skills are essential skills of the 21st century which are very important for students to master. Unfortunately, some research results show students' low critical thinking skills. One important component that supports the teaching of critical thinking for students is learning tools. The results of the preliminary study show the lack of learning tools that are oriented towards students' scientific activities so that it is suspected to be the cause of students' low critical thinking skills. This study aims to evaluate the validity of inquiry-based biology learning tools that can explicitly be used to teach critical thinking skills. This research is descriptive-evaluative research because it only evaluates the results of expert judgment on the validity of the developed learning tools. Two validators with professor qualifications were involved in this study to evaluate the validity of the product using the validation sheet instrument. The results showed that the learning tools developed in the form of lesson plans, learning materials, student worksheets, and critical thinking ability tests were generally stated to be valid (score = 3.65) and reliable (score = 0.93) used to teach students' critical thinking skills in system teaching materials Respiratory. Further research related to the practicality test and the effectiveness of the resulting device needs to be carried out in further research
Pengembangan Modul Pembelajaran Berbantuan Simulasi PhET Pada Materi Elastisitas dan Hukum Hooke Rafika Rafika; Marungkil Pasaribu

Abstract

Penelitian ini bertujuan untuk menghasilkan modul pembelajaran berbantuan simulasi PhET, mengetahui validitas terhadap modul pembelajaran berbantuan simulasi PhET, mengetahui respon guru dan siswa terhadap modul pembelajaran berbantuan simulasi PhET. Materi yang digunakan dalam modul pembelajaran yaitu elastisitas dan hukum Hooke. Penelitian ini merupakan penelitian pengembangan atau Research and Development (R&D) dengan menggunakan model ADDIE. Model ini memiliki 5 tahap yaitu analisis, desain, pengembangan, implementasi dan evaluasi. Modul yang dikembangkan divalidasi oleh validator ahli materi dan validator ahli media, kemudian modul diberikan kepada guru mata pelajaran dan 25 siswa untuk mengetahui respon terhadap modul yang telah dikembangkan. Instrumen pengumpulan data dalam penelitian menggunakan angket/koesioner dengan skala Likert 1-5. Subjek dalam penelitian ini adalah siswa kelas XI. Hasil validasi ahli materi mendapatkan rata-rata skor penilaian sebesar 4,03 dengan kategori “Baik”, validasi ahli media mendapatkan rata-rata skor penilaian sebesar 4,18 dengan kategori “Baik”, rata-rata skor penilaian respon guru mata pelajaran sebesar 4,55 dengan kategori “Sangat Setuju” dan hasil penilaian respon siswa didapatkan rata-rata skor penilaian sebesar 4,47 dengan kategori “Sangat Setuju”. Hasil penelitian menunjukkan bahwa modul pembelajaran berbantuan simulasi PhET pada materi elastisitas dan hukum Hooke yang dikembangkan dapat dijadikan sebagai salah satu bahan ajar siswa.
